Who is Simon Cowell?
Simon Cowell is a British television producer, entrepreneur, and music executive. He rose to fame as a judge on the UK talent show "Pop Idol," which later inspired the global phenomenon "American Idol." His role as a judge is characterized by his blunt critiques and ability to spot raw talent, making him both loved and feared by contestants.
Over the years, Cowell has been instrumental in launching the careers of numerous artists, including One Direction, Susan Boyle, and Leona Lewis. His influence extends beyond talent shows, as he has also founded successful record labels like Syco Music, which has produced chart-topping hits worldwide.

Biography of Simon Cowell
Simon Phillip Cowell was born on October 7, 1959, in Lambeth, London. He grew up in a family deeply rooted in the music industry, with his father, Eric Selig Phillip Cowell, working as a music industry executive. This early exposure to the world of music laid the foundation for Simon's future career.
After completing his education, Simon began his career in the music industry, working for EMI Music Publishing. He later founded Fanfare Records, where he achieved moderate success. However, it was his work on "Pop Idol" that catapulted him to international stardom.
Throughout his career, Simon has faced both triumphs and challenges. His entrepreneurial ventures, including Syco Entertainment, have earned him immense wealth and recognition. Despite controversies and criticisms, he remains a pivotal figure in shaping the modern entertainment landscape.

Career Highlights
Simon Cowell's career is marked by several significant milestones. Here are some of the most notable highlights:
- Pop Idol: As a judge on the UK's "Pop Idol," Simon gained widespread recognition for his candid feedback and ability to identify talent.
- American Idol: The US adaptation of "Pop Idol" became a cultural phenomenon, with Simon's critiques becoming a central feature of the show.
- The X Factor: Cowell created and judged "The X Factor," which became a global franchise, discovering artists like One Direction and Little Mix.
- Britain's Got Talent: Simon has been a judge on this show since its inception, contributing to its massive success.
- Syco Entertainment: His record label and production company have produced numerous hit songs and TV shows.
Rumors and Misinformation About His Death
The internet is notorious for spreading misinformation, and Simon Cowell has not been spared from this trend. Fake news articles and social media posts claiming his death have surfaced multiple times, causing confusion among fans.
Why Do These Rumors Spread?
Several factors contribute to the spread of such rumors:
- Sensationalism: False stories about celebrities often generate clicks and engagement, making them attractive to unscrupulous websites.
- Social Media: Platforms like Twitter and Facebook can amplify misinformation quickly, especially if users fail to verify the source.
- Hoaxes: Some rumors are deliberately created as pranks or hoaxes, further complicating the situation.
